Harbor Breeze Ceiling Fan Light Blinks

Troubleshooting Blinking Ceiling Fan Light from Harbor Breeze

Harbor Breeze ceiling fans are renowned for their reliability and style. However, sometimes you may encounter an issue where the light on your fan begins to blink. This can be a frustrating problem, but don't worry, it's usually easy to fix.

Let's dive into the common causes and step-by-step solutions to get your fan's light back to normal.

Possible Causes and Solutions:

1. Loose Wiring:

Over time, vibration from the fan can cause wiring connections to loosen. This can lead to intermittent power supply, causing the light to blink. To check this:

  • Turn off power to the fan at the circuit breaker or fuse box.
  • Remove the fan's light fixture.
  • Inspect the wiring connections inside the light fixture. Ensure they are secure and free from corrosion.
  • Tighten any loose connections.
  • Reinstall the light fixture and restore power.

2. Faulty Light Bulb:

A failing or loose light bulb can also cause the light to blink. Try these steps:

  • Turn off power to the fan.
  • Remove the light fixture and inspect the light bulb.
  • If the bulb is loose, tighten it securely.
  • If the bulb shows signs of damage or darkening, replace it with a new bulb of the same wattage and type.

3. Malfunctioning Receiver:

If your fan has a remote control, the receiver that communicates with the remote may malfunction. To troubleshoot this:

  • Replace the batteries in the remote control.
  • Try pairing the remote with the receiver again. Refer to your fan's manual for specific instructions.
  • If the problem persists, the receiver may need to be replaced.

4. Electrical Issues:

In rare cases, underlying electrical issues in your home's wiring can cause the fan light to blink. If you have tried all the above solutions and the problem persists:

  • Turn off power to the fan and consult a qualified electrician.
  • The electrician will inspect the wiring and identify any potential issues.

5. Warranty:

If your Harbor Breeze ceiling fan is under warranty, you may be eligible for a replacement or repair. Contact the manufacturer to inquire about warranty coverage and service options.

By following these troubleshooting steps, you can identify and resolve the issue causing your Harbor Breeze ceiling fan light to blink. Remember to always turn off power before performing any maintenance or troubleshooting tasks.
